| EMERGENCY RESPONSE: | |
Report to the Cc, to the Incident Commander. Initiate contacts
with:
|
|
| Serve as the official liaison to city, county, state, federal government, other districts and agencies and the Red Cross on site at Cuyamaca, as designated by the Incident Commander. | |
| Verify the accuracy of the information to be relayed with the Incident Commander at the Cuyamaca Campus and/or the Public Information Officer. Refer public information announcement actions to the PIO. | |
| Forward information to everyone in the Cuyamaca Command Center. Keep the Incident Commander informed of events and actions by other agencies. | |
| Serve as the point of contact and a relay of information between Cuyamaca Campus and others, ensuring that all affected and impacted agencies are advised of Cuyamacas pertinent operations. | |
| Provide support to the Incident Commander in keeping track of what other agencies are doing. | |
| RECOVERY: | |
| Continue to assist with liaison and coordination post-earthquake operations as needed, even after the CC is deactivated. |
